Overview
Under the general supervision of the Laboratory Manager, coordinates clerical and nursing home functions, to include scheduling and collecting Nursing and Group Homes, coordinating offsite collection site staffing, computer registration, order entry, printing, charting, mailing, faxing and filing of reports, accessioning of Pathology/Cytology specimens, answering telephone. Duties also include assuring accurate charges and billing information, employee competency testing, procedure manual reviews/updates, clerical staff training, assuring that all charts are submitted to coder in a timely manner and reviewing nursing home monthly bills for accuracy.
